在html頁頭設定不快取

2021-10-04 09:39:49 字數 597 閱讀 6791

3 月,跳不動了?>>>

html的http協議頭資訊中控制著頁面在幾個地方的快取資訊,包括瀏覽器端,中間快取伺服器端(如:squid等),web伺服器端。本文討論頭資訊 中帶快取控制資訊的html頁面(jsp/servlet生成好出來的也是html頁面)在中間快取伺服器中的快取情況。

http協議中關於快取的資訊頭關鍵字包括cache-control(http1.1),pragma(http1.0),last-modified,expires等。

http1.0中通過pragma控制頁面快取,可以設定:pragma或no-cache。網上有非常多的文章說明如何控制不讓瀏覽器或中間快取伺服器快取頁面,通常設定的值為no- cache,不過這個值不這麼保險,通常還加上expires置為0來達到目的。但是如我們刻意需要瀏覽器或快取伺服器快取住我們的頁面這個值則要設定為 pragma。

http1.1中啟用cache-control來控制頁面的快取與否,這裡介紹幾個常用的引數:

expires過時期限值,gmt格式,指瀏覽器或快取伺服器在該時間點後必須從真正的伺服器中獲取新的頁面資訊;

HTML快取設定

pragma與no cache用於定義頁面快取,不快取頁面 為了提高速度一些瀏覽器會快取瀏覽者瀏覽過的頁面,通過下面的定義,瀏覽器一般不會快取頁面,而且瀏覽器無法離線瀏覽.常見的取值有private no cache max age must revalidate等,預設為private,其作用根據...

頁面不快取設定

修改前端 後,客戶端每次要清除快取,比較麻煩,可以在html頁面上的中,meta 標籤的用處很多。meta 的屬性有兩種 name和http equiv。name 屬性 name屬性主要用於描述網頁,name屬性語法格式是 meta name 引數 content 具體的引數值 http equiv...

CDNbest 設定不快取

寫在開始之前 有時候根據業務需求,我們 不需要快取,這時候就需要設定下 讓 不走快取 登入平台找到我們的站點 站點設定 快取設定 如圖 備註 填寫需要操作的網域名稱,時間為 0 有忽略引數的話就填上,提交 找到次站點對應的節點ip,訪問次ip的3311埠,登入,之後在新視窗中左側找到 回應控制 對整...